What is a Ford Key Fob?

A Ford key fob is a little electronic device that enables a motorist to manage numerous functions of their automobile, such as unlocking and locking the doors, beginning the engine, and triggering the alarm system without the requirement for a standard metal key. Lots of newer Ford designs also use functions such as remote start, trunk release, and access to other convenience features that boost the user experience.

How Does a Key Fob Work?

A key fob operates through radio frequency (RF) signals. When a button on the key fob is pushed, it sends out a distinct code to the automobile's onboard computer system, which recognizes the signal and executes the asked for action. This innovation not only supplies benefit however likewise includes a layer of security by needing the proper key fob to access the car.

Types of Ford Key Fobs

Ford's variety of lorries uses numerous kinds of key fobs, each catering to different functionalities and security levels. Below is a category of various Ford key fob types:

Key Fob TypeFeaturesDesigns
Standard Key FobLock/Unlock, Trunk ReleaseFord Fiesta, Ford Focus
Smart Key Fob (Keyless Entry)Proximity gain access to, Push-start ignitionFord Escape, Ford Explorer
Remote Start Key FobRemote start, Lock/UnlockFord F-150, Ford Mustang
Integrated Key FobStandard key + fundamental fob functionsFord Ranger, Ford EcoSport

1. Standard Key Fob

This is the most common type and includes fundamental performances like locking and unlocking the lorry.

2. Smart Key Fob

Known as keyless entry fobs, these gadgets enable the driver to open the doors by merely approaching the car with the fob in their pocket or bag. They typically feature a push-start ignition system.

3. Remote Start Key Fob

This type provides the added benefit of starting the car from another location, ideal for warming it up during cold weather.

4. Integrated Key Fob

Integrating traditional keys and functions of a fob, this type is more versatile and functions as a backup in case of electronic failure.

Advantages of Using a Ford Key Fob

The adoption of key fobs in Ford lorries brings several advantages that enhance the driving experience:

  1. Enhanced Security: Key fobs typically provide more security than standard keys with functions like rolling codes and file encryption.

  2. Convenience: Drivers can quickly lock, unlock, or start their vehicles from a range.

  3. Customization Options: Many newer models permit personalization of key fob functions, such as memory seats and climate settings.

  4. Decreased Wear and Tear: With key fobs, there's less wear on the ignition switch and mechanical locks.

Common Issues and Troubleshooting Tips

In spite of their benefits, Ford key fobs may occasionally malfunction. Here are some typical issues and troubleshooting ideas:

IssuePossible CauseSolution
Key fob not respondingDead batteryReplace the battery
Variety problemsInterference or G28carkeys.co.uk physical obstructionsMove closer to the vehicle or look for interference
Key fob programming errorsAfter replacing batteryReprogram the key fob using the user manual
Lost or lost key fobTheft or misplacementUtilize a backup key or call a dealer for replacement

Repairing Steps

  • Modification the Battery: Most key fobs utilize a basic 3V battery that can be easily changed. If the buttons are unresponsive, consider changing the battery first.

  • Reprogram the Key Fob: After replacing the battery, some key fobs might require to be reprogrammed. Inspect the owner's manual for particular guidelines.

  • Contact Customer Support: If concerns continue, reaching out to Ford client assistance or checking out a dealership may be required.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. How do I know if my Ford key fob battery is passing away?

Indications of a dying key fob battery include reduced range, requiring several efforts to lock/unlock and non-responsiveness to button presses.

2. Can I configure a new key fob myself?

Lots of Ford designs enable owners to program extra key fobs. However, this process might vary, and it is a good idea to speak with the owner's handbook or call a dealership for specific directions.

3. What should I do if I lose my Ford key fob?

If you lose your key fob, it's essential to contact your local Ford dealership. They can offer a replacement and program it to your lorry.

4. Are Ford key fobs water resistant?

While many key fobs are developed to stand up to direct exposure to wetness, they are not necessarily waterproof. It's finest to avoid immersing them in water.

5. How long does a key fob battery last?

Typically, a key fob battery can last anywhere from 3 to 5 years, depending upon use frequency and the particular design.
